#6fa5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6fa5ab is composed of 43.5% red, 64.7%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.1% cyan, 3.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 186 degrees, a saturation of 26.3% and a lightness of 55.3%. #6fa5ab color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#004b57.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#6fa5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030405 is the darkest color, while #f7faf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6fa5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#899091 is the less saturated color, while #20e4fa is the most saturated one.
